So, what happened? Costco's stock got smoked today, losing a little over seven bucks. There wasn’t a major headline that sent people running for the exits, but a few things were floating around. Some folks noticed that a couple of investment firms were selling off shares. For example, KMG Fiduciary Partners dumped 1,502 shares, and First Bank & Trust let go of 1,706. That kind of selling can sometimes make other investors a bit jittery. Nobody wants to be the last one holding the bag, you know?
Now, why did this happen? Well, there’s chatter about market conditions being a bit shaky lately. Some analysts are speculating that with August being a historically weak month for stocks, some investors are just playing it safe and taking profits where they can. Plus, there's been some buzz about Warren Buffett passing on Costco recently, which might have made some people rethink their positions. Buffett’s kinda like the grandpa of investing, so when he skips a stock, it raises eyebrows.
Looking ahead, one thing to keep an eye on is Costco’s fiscal 2025 growth. They’ve been holding strong, and even though today’s dip wasn’t great, long-term prospects still look okay. So, it’s not all doom and gloom.
